Canada’s planned increase in NATO defense spending could reshape the country’s industrial and economic landscape over the next decade. In this interview, Jeff Hamilton, Director & Senior Advisor for Defence & Security at EY Canada, discusses how a potential rise from 2% to 5% of GDP spending may drive long-term growth across Canada’s defense and security sectors.
